Wood Window Service in Framingham, MA

Wood window service encompasses a range of projects focused on the repair, restoration, and maintenance of wooden windows in residential properties. This includes tasks such as replacing rotted or damaged wood components, refinishing or repainting to improve appearance and durability, and upgrading windows for better energy efficiency or functionality. Property owners often seek these services to preserve the character of historic homes, improve window performance, or address issues like drafts, leaks, or difficulty opening and closing windows.

Before requesting wood window services, homeowners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, including whether repairs will preserve original features or involve replacements, as well as the materials and finishes used. It’s also helpful to consider the condition of existing windows, the desired aesthetic outcome, and any specific concerns such as insulation or security. Clear communication about these aspects can ensure that the project aligns with the property's needs and the owner’s expectations.

Project Types

Common Wood Window Service Jobs

Wood window restoration - involves repairing and refinishing existing wood window frames to restore their appearance and function.

Wood window replacement - replacing outdated or damaged wood windows with new, energy-efficient models.

Custom wood window fabrication - creating tailored wood windows to match specific architectural styles and sizes.

Wood window sash repair - fixing or replacing sashes to improve window operation and energy efficiency.

Wood window hardware installation - upgrading or installing hardware for better window performance and security.

Wood window sealing and weatherproofing - applying seals and weatherstripping to prevent drafts and moisture intrusion.

FAQ

Wood Window Service Questions

What types of wood window services are available? Services include repairs, restoration, replacement, and custom modifications for wood windows to enhance performance and appearance.

How can wood windows be maintained? Regular inspections, sealing, and refinishing help preserve wood windows and prevent damage caused by moisture and pests.

What signs indicate that wood windows need repair? Common signs include rotting wood, cracked paint, drafts, and difficulty opening or closing the windows.

Are wood window replacements necessary for old windows? Replacement may be recommended if windows are severely damaged, energy-inefficient, or no longer functional, to improve insulation and security.
